Server Side Analysis For Detecting DMA Assisted Aim Smoothness

DMA cards have come to be one of one of the most talked-about pieces of hardware in the pc gaming and hardware-hacking areas over the last couple of years. At their core, a DMA card is a PCIe device that lets one computer reviewed from and create to the memory of another computer over a high-speed connection, bypassing the CPU completely. One of the most preferred models today are developed around the Intel/Altera Cyclone V FPGA and are sold under names such as Vanguard DMA, LeetDMA, and different no-name duplicates that all share the exact same firmware base. Due to the fact that the card appears to the target system as nothing greater than a generic network or storage controller, anti-cheat chauffeurs that depend on procedure scanning or bit callbacks commonly fall short to see it. This is why DMA cards are often coupled with devices like the KMBox or Fuser to translate the raw memory reviews right into actual mouse and key-board inputs without ever touching the target device's USB pile.

Firmware plays a critical duty in exactly how effective any kind of provided DMA card ends up being. Suppliers ship their cards with supply firmware that just exposes a memory home window, yet the genuine power users blink customized variations that add attributes such as on-card filtering system, automatic pattern scanning, and also easy Lua scripting. The Vanguard DMA firmware, for instance, is frequently commended for its stability when coupled with particular 10 Gbps SFP+ transceivers, while LeetDMA's firmware has a tendency to consist of more aggressive timing choices that can press a few additional structures per second out of the link. Upgrading the firmware is usually done through a JTAG developer or a vendor-supplied USB-Blaster duplicate, and the procedure is documented in Discord channels that have actually grown around each product. The area spends significant time reverse-engineering updates to preserve compatibility with brand-new anti-cheat vehicle driver variations because the firmware is closed-source.

When people talk concerning "DMA cheats," they are practically constantly referring to outside programs that run on a second Computer and use the DMA card to draw live video game information such as player coordinates, bone settings, and sight angles. Hardware suppliers have reacted by including configurable hold-ups and randomized read sizes to their firmware so that the DMA web traffic looks even more like typical PCIe gadget chatter.

The KMBox itself is a little microcontroller board that appears to Windows as a common USB key-board and computer mouse. When linked in between the dishonesty PC and the target PC, it allows the DMA software program imitate human input without ever running or installing vehicle drivers code on the target. Fuser devices deal with a comparable principle yet add extra functions such as macro scripting and analog result for video games that use controller input. Because they resolve the last-mile problem of turning memory checks out into on-screen actions, both pieces of hardware are frequently marketed in bundles with DMA cards. Without them, a DMA setup would be limited to ESP-style overlays that still need the individual to intend manually.

Hardware hacks developed around DMA cards are not restricted to competitive shooters. The underlying technique is constantly the very same: the FPGA on the DMA card masters the PCIe bus of the target and requests arbitrary physical memory areas.

Modern solutions now include PCIe bus surveillance, timing evaluation of memory deals, and machine-learning designs trained on normal DMA traffic patterns. Regardless of these countermeasures, the DMA scene proceeds to repeat rapidly; new firmware builds are launched virtually weekly, and hardware suppliers contend on metrics such as sustained read rate, FPGA source use, and ease of firmware flashing.

dma cheats: DMA cards make it possible for high-speed memory access for both security study and debatable video gaming cheats, frequently paired with KMBox or Fuser gadgets and customized firmware.

For anyone taking into consideration developing a DMA arrangement, the very first choice is which card and firmware combination to buy. The initial Vanguard DMA card remains preferred because its firmware is regularly updated and the supplier maintains a fairly open relationship with the neighborhood. LeetDMA cards are preferred by users who desire the outright greatest memory data transfer and agree to endure occasional instability while the firmware develops. Spending plan options exist however commonly ship with outdated bitstreams that lack the most current timing solutions, making them more vulnerable to discovery. As soon as the card is picked, the next action is coupling it with a KMBox or Fuser so that input can be injected cleanly. A lot of customers additionally invest in a second, low-cost computer and even a laptop computer to run the disloyalty software, keeping the two machines connected only by the DMA link and a USB cable for the KMBox.

The FPGA on a DMA card can draw up of fifteen watts when executing continuous memory scans, and the tiny heat sinks that ship with a lot of cards are hardly adequate. Lots of users finish up investing as much on proper risers, SFP+ modules, and energetic optical wires as they did on the DMA card itself.

Making use of these tools to gain an unjust advantage in on-line games goes against the terms of service of essentially every major title and can result in irreversible hardware bans if the anti-cheat ever before fingerprints the DMA card's PCIe identifiers. Due to the fact that DMA reads do not call for any code implementation on the target, even a locked workstation can have its memory collected in seconds.

Looking in advance, the future of DMA-based cheats will likely depend upon exactly how quickly consumer hardware takes on robust IOMMU and PCIe access-control innovations. AMD and Intel have actually both added functions that permit the operating system to tag certain PCIe tools as trusted or untrusted, however making it possible for these features still needs BIOS updates and vehicle driver support that lots of pc gaming motherboards lack. Until mainstream systems make such defenses effortless to configure, DMA cards will stay a potent tool for both legit safety and security research study and illegal disloyalty. The firmware writers will continue to push the limitations of what an FPGA can do with a few hundred megabytes of on-card memory and a 10 Gbps link, and the neighborhood will certainly maintain recording every brand-new discovery approach and bypass in the countless cat-and-mouse video game that specifies modern-day anti-cheat growth.

In the end, a DMA setup is just a specialized data-acquisition pipeline. Comprehending just how the pieces-- FPGA firmware, DMA card, KMBox, Fuser, and the target system-- fit with each other is the essential to both constructing an effective device and identifying when such a device is being made use of against you.

Leave a Reply

Your email address will not be published. Required fields are marked *